Output 3abd149cf01ea99d6a45749460c8e55cfb4d19acbd3f0a98c6ecc4af15d58ab2:0

value
1424304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edaf9489cc8ce58ba65331684ec5bea3e1a4bb20 OP_EQUAL
address
3PMnQY2BqHWHLUuSb5trNT88afJiAFwjty
transaction
3abd149cf01ea99d6a45749460c8e55cfb4d19acbd3f0a98c6ecc4af15d58ab2
confirmations
388439
spent
true